Can Dogs Smell Joint Pain. Since dogs are used in clinical medicine to detect the odor of cancer in urine samples, it is possible that they can also sense arthritis. This symptom often accompanies pain and discomfort. Gently feel your dog’s joints for any unusual swelling or warmth, which can indicate inflammation. Dogs are sensitive to physiological cues like skin temperature and unusual odors, which could be emitted by a painful joint with arthritis. Studies have shown that dogs are capable of detecting the smell of certain chemicals emitted by the body when a person has arthritis.
